Touring cycling around Herbault, located in the Loir-et-Cher department of France, offers routes through a low plateau criss-crossed by small, shallow valleys. The region features a generally gentle topography, with average altitudes ranging from 105m to 147m, making it suitable for touring cyclists. Cyclists can explore the diverse landscapes of the Loire Valley, including its river, vine-covered slopes, and extensive forests like the Blois State Forest. A picturesque Catholic church. The church consists of a nave ending in a flat apse, and flanked by a south aisle. The building must date from the 12th century, as evidenced by the double-arched west portal and the sculpted modillions of the south wall. A freestone bell tower was erected against the south wall in the 14th century. At the beginning of the 16th century, addition of a south aisle forming four chapels, the last of which was transformed into a sacristy at the end of the 17th century. The stained glass windows in the chancel and the north wall of the nave are said to be the work of a glass painter named "master of Saint-Jacques. To the south of Blois, on the right bank of the Loire, the national forest is an immense planted and preserved area. Managed by the ONF (Office National des Forêts), it enjoys a special reputation for its gall oaks, which are sometimes over 210 years old.

The Château de Chaumont-sur-Loire is an opulent building whose first stone dates back to the 15th century. In 1840, it was listed in the register of historical monuments. The castle bears the nickname "château des dames" thanks to great female personalities such as Catherine de Medici or Diane de Poitiers, who actively participated in the development of the estate. Today it is open to the public. Beyond the castle, it is also possible to visit its gardens and its stables. More information here: domaine-chaumont.fr.

Les Douves, today reputed to be an excellent guest house, cultivates the memory of a fortification that fell into ruins during the 19th century. The site has been registered as a historical monument since 2014.

Frequently Asked Questions

What kind of terrain can I expect when touring cycling around Herbault?

The Herbault area is characterized by a low plateau criss-crossed by small, shallow valleys, offering a generally gentle topography. You can expect manageable rides through varied scenery, with average altitudes ranging from 105m to 147m, making it suitable for touring cyclists of all levels.

Are there many touring cycling routes available in Herbault?

Yes, there are over 50 touring cycling routes around Herbault. These routes offer a mix of easy, moderate, and a few more challenging options, ensuring there's something for every cyclist.

What are the best times of year for touring cycling in Herbault?

The spring and autumn months are generally ideal for touring cycling in Herbault, offering pleasant temperatures and beautiful scenery. Summer can also be enjoyable, especially when exploring shaded paths through forests like the Blois State Forest. Winters are typically milder but can be wet.

Are there family-friendly touring cycling routes in the Herbault area?

Absolutely. The region's gentle terrain and well-established networks like the 'Loire à Vélo' provide extensive flat and secure cycling paths, perfect for families. Many routes around Herbault are rated as easy, such as the Prunay Campsite – Supermarket with a difference loop from Seillac, making them suitable for all ages and abilities.

Can I find circular touring cycling routes near Herbault?

Yes, many touring cycling routes around Herbault are designed as loops, allowing you to start and end at the same point. An example is the Prunay Campsite – Plan d'Eau de Chouzy-sur-Cisse loop from Valencisse, which offers a moderate ride through local waterways and countryside.

What natural features can I explore on a touring bike around Herbault?

You can explore diverse natural features, including the majestic Loire River with its sandy banks and islands, the quieter Loir River Valley, and extensive forested areas like the Blois State Forest. The region is also known for its vineyards and picturesque rural landscapes.

What historical landmarks or attractions can I visit while cycling near Herbault?

The Herbault area is a gateway to the famous Châteaux of the Loire Valley. Within cycling distance or a short drive, you can reach iconic sites such as Château de Chaumont-sur-Loire, the historic town of Blois with its own château, and the grand Château de Chambord. The Loir Valley also features unique troglodyte dwellings carved into limestone hills.

What do other touring cyclists say about the routes in Herbault?

The touring cycling routes in Herbault are highly rated by the komoot community, with an average score of 4.5 stars from over 20 reviews. Cyclists often praise the varied terrain, the blend of open plains and forested areas, and the accessibility of routes for different ability levels.

Are there options for longer touring cycling routes from Herbault?

While many local routes are shorter loops, Herbault's location provides access to extensive long-distance networks. You can connect to the 'Loire à Vélo' route, part of the EuroVelo 6, which offers hundreds of kilometers of cycling along the Loire River, or the 'Vallée du Loir à vélo' (V47) for a different long-distance experience.

Is it possible to access touring cycling routes near Herbault using public transport?

The broader Loire Valley region is well-equipped for cycling tourism, with public transport options often accommodating bikes, especially along major routes like the 'Loire à Vélo'. While direct public transport links to specific trailheads in Herbault might be limited, nearby larger towns like Blois serve as hubs with better public transport connections that can facilitate access to the wider cycling network.

Where can I find parking for touring cycling routes around Herbault?

For local routes originating directly from Herbault, you can typically find parking within the town or at designated recreational areas like the 'Espace de loisirs des prés fleuris'. For routes further afield, parking is generally available in nearby villages or at the starting points of popular cycling trails, especially those part of the 'Accueil Vélo' network.

Are there any moderate touring cycling routes for experienced riders?

Yes, Herbault offers several moderate touring cycling routes that provide a bit more challenge without being overly difficult. An example is the Plan d'Eau de Chouzy-sur-Cisse – Prunay Campsite loop from Valencisse, which covers nearly 30 km with some elevation changes, offering a rewarding ride for those seeking a longer excursion.
